Simplified Explanation

The abstract describes a device and method for managing a group of Lightweight Machine to Machine (LwM2M) devices using the Message Queueing Telemetry Transport (MQTT) protocol. The device, called the LwM2M server device, can perform management operations on LwM2M clients that meet a certain criterion. It can identify a group management topic that is not specific to any particular LwM2M endpoint. The device can then publish a group management message to an MQTT server, specifying the group management topic and the operation to be performed.

Original Abstract Submitted

Group management of LwM2M devices over MQTT A Lightweight Machine to Machine (LwM2M) server device is disclosed that is operable to run a LwM2M server and a Message Queueing Telemetry Transport (MQTT) client. The LwM2M server device comprises processing circuitry configured to cause the LwM2M server device to determine () that a LwM2M management operation should be performed on LwM2M clients fulfilling a criterion, and to identify () a LwM2M group management topic corresponding to the criterion, a LwM2M group management topic comprising a topic within a LwM2M namespace that is nonspecific to a particular LwM2M endpoint. The processing circuitry is further configured to cause the LwM2M server device to publish () a group management message to an MQTT server, the group management message specifying the identified LwM2M group management topic and the management operation to be performed. Also disclosed are a LwM2M client device and associated methods.
